SPECIFICATIONS
Performance of all channels is identical, exclusive of the interchannel gain mismatch and interchannel phase deviation specifications.

ANALOG PERFORMANCE SPECIFICATIONS
Specifications guaranteed at AVDDx = 5 V and an ambient temperature of 25°C. Supply voltages = AVDDx = 5 V, DVDD = 2.5 V,

Table 1.
Parameter Test Conditions/Comments Min Typ Max Unit
DIGITAL-TO-ANALOG CONVERTERS
Dynamic Range 20 Hz to 20 kHz, −60 dB input
No Filter (RMS) 105 115.5 dB
With A-Weighted Filter (RMS) 108 118 dB
Total Harmonic Distortion + Noise 0 dBFS −90 dB
Two channels running, −1 dBFS −98 dB
16 channels running, −1 dBFS −98 −85 dB
Full-Scale Differential Output Voltage 3.00 (±8.49) V rms (V p-p)
Gain Error −10 +10 %
Offset Error −25 −6 +25 mV

Interchannel Isolation 100 dB
Interchannel Phase Deviation 0 Degrees
Volume Control Step 0.375 dB
Volume Control Range 95.25 dB
De-emphasis Gain Error ±0.6 dB

REFERENCE VOLTAGES
Temperature Sensor Reference Voltage TS_REF pin 1.50 V
Common-Mode Reference Output CM pin 2.14 2.25 2.29 V
External Reference Voltage Source CM pin 2.25 V
TEMPERATURE SENSOR
Temperature Accuracy −3 +3 °C
Temperature Readout Range −60 +140 °C
Temperature Readout Step Size 1 °C
Temperature Sample Rate 0.25 6 Hz
REGULATOR
Input Supply Voltage VSUPPLY pin 3.0 5 5.5 V
Regulated Output Voltage VSENSE pin 2.26 2.50 2.59 V
